Ingredients For Kale Salad with Meyer Lemon Vinaigrette

Here’s what you’ll need to make this Kale Salad with Meyer Lemon Vinaigrette:

  • Kale: Packed with vitamins and fiber, kale serves as the base of the salad. It adds a rich, earthy flavor and texture.
  • Avocado: Provides healthy fats, adding a creamy texture and a mild flavor that balances the zesty dressing.
  • Quinoa: A high-protein grain that adds a chewy texture and makes the salad more filling.
  • Pomegranate Arils: These juicy seeds bring a burst of sweetness and a delightful crunch to the salad.
  • Pecans: Add a nutty, crunchy element and healthy fats to the dish.
  • Goat Cheese: Crumbled goat cheese offers a tangy and creamy element that elevates the overall flavor of the salad.

Meyer Lemon Vinaigrette

  • Olive Oil: The base of the vinaigrette, adding richness and smoothness.
  • Apple Cider Vinegar: A tart element that balances the flavors of the vinaigrette.
  • Meyer Lemon Juice and Zest: Meyer lemons add a less acidic, sweeter citrus flavor compared to regular lemons, making the dressing extra refreshing.
  • Sugar: A small amount of sugar balances the acidity of the vinegar and lemon juice, bringing out the natural sweetness of the salad ingredients.

Alternative Ingredient Suggestions

If you’re looking to customize this Kale Salad with Meyer Lemon Vinaigrette, there are plenty of easy substitutions you can make based on your dietary preferences or what’s available in your pantry:

  • For a Vegan Version: Skip the goat cheese and substitute with a plant-based cheese or nutritional yeast for a cheesy, umami flavor.
  • For a Nut-Free Option: Replace the pecans with sunflower seeds or pumpkin seeds.
  • If You Don’t Have Quinoa: Try substituting with brown rice or couscous for a different texture and flavor.
  • For a Lighter Dressing: Use less sugar or swap it for honey to reduce the sweetness in the vinaigrette.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Follow these simple steps to prepare your Kale Salad with Meyer Lemon Vinaigrette:

  1. Start by making the Meyer lemon vinaigrette. In a small bowl, whisk together olive oil, apple cider vinegar, freshly squeezed Meyer lemon juice, lemon zest, and sugar. Set the dressing aside to allow the flavors to meld.
  2. Prepare the salad ingredients. Chop the kale into bite-sized pieces and place it in a large mixing bowl. You can massage the kale with your hands for a softer texture if desired.
  3. Add the diced avocado, cooked quinoa, pomegranate arils, chopped pecans, and crumbled goat cheese to the bowl with the kale.
  4. Pour the Meyer lemon vinaigrette over the salad and gently toss to combine. Make sure the kale and other ingredients are evenly coated with the dressing.
  5. Serve immediately for the freshest taste, or refrigerate the salad for a few hours if you prefer a chilled version.

Tips & Tricks

  • Massaging Kale: If you find raw kale too tough, try massaging it with a little olive oil or salt for 1-2 minutes to soften it. This helps break down the fiber and makes it easier to eat.
  • Adjust the Dressing: If you prefer a tangier vinaigrette, add more lemon juice or vinegar. For a sweeter dressing, increase the amount of sugar or substitute with maple syrup.
  • Make Ahead: This salad can be prepared ahead of time, but it’s best to wait to add the dressing until you’re ready to serve, as kale can become soggy after being dressed for too long.
  • Leftover Storage: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. The salad will still taste fresh, but the quinoa may soften a bit.

FAQ About Kale Salad with Meyer Lemon Vinaigrette

Can I make Kale Salad with Meyer Lemon Vinaigrette ahead of time?

Yes! You can prepare the salad ahead of time, but it’s best to wait until just before serving to add the dressing. This ensures the kale stays crisp and doesn’t become soggy. You can store the dressed sal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.

Can I use regular lemons instead of Meyer lemons?

While regular lemons can be used as a substitute, Meyer lemons offer a sweeter, less acidic flavor that enhances the salad’s taste. If you only have regular lemons, you might want to reduce the amount of lemon juice and add a bit of sugar to balance the acidity.

Is Kale Salad with Meyer Lemon Vinaigrette vegan-friendly?

This salad can easily be made vegan by omitting the goat cheese or replacing it with a dairy-free cheese or nutritional yeast. The rest of the ingredients, including quinoa, kale, and avocado, are already plant-based.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ups kale, chopped
  • 1 ripe avocado, diced
  • 1 cup cooked quinoa
  • 1/4 cup pomegranate arils
  • 1/4 cup pecans, chopped
  • 1/4 cup crumbled goat cheese
  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
  • Juice and zest of 1 Meyer lemon
  • 1 teaspoon sugar

Instructions

  1. In a small bowl, whisk together olive oil, apple cider vinegar, Meyer lemon juice, lemon zest, and sugar to make the vinaigrette. Set aside.
  2. Chop the kale into bite-sized pieces and place in a large mixing bowl. Massage the kale with a little olive oil or salt to soften it.
  3. Dice the avocado and add to the bowl with the kale.
  4. Cook the quinoa and allow it to cool. Add it to the salad bowl.
  5. Add pomegranate arils, chopped pecans, and crumbled goat cheese to the bowl with the other ingredients.
  6. Pour the Meyer lemon vinaigrette over the salad and toss gently to combine until all ingredients are evenly coated.
  7. Serve immediately or refrigerate for a few hours before serving for a chilled option.

Notes

  • Massage the kale for a softer texture if desired.
  • For a spicier variation, add red pepper flakes to the vinaigrette.
  • If making ahead, add the dressing just before serving to prevent the salad from becoming soggy.
  • Store leftover salad in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
